The Ultimate Checklist for Choosing a Car Accident Attorney

Selecting the appropriate automobile accident attorney can be daunting, particularly considering the strain of medical costs, insurance claims, and injuries. The legal system is complicated, hence choosing the finest attorney might greatly affect the result of your case. Knowing what to search for in a qualified attorney who knows local laws and court processes becomes especially important if you need help in New Orleans.

  1. Verify Experience and Specialism.

Give those that specialize in personal injury and vehicle accident cases first priority when choosing an attorney. Experience counts since vehicle accident law requires numerous nuances—negotiating with insurance companies, knowing medical jargon, and navigating legal processes. Unlike a general practitioner, an attorney concentrating on personal injuries will be more suited to manage the complexity of your matter. Look for someone who can offer proof of effective results and has managed circumstances comparable to yours.

  1. Evaluate reputation and reviews.

An attorney’s reputation reveals a great deal about their competency and legitimacy. Start by looking at past client internet reviews and verifying legal directory ratings. Testimonials and positive comments might help one understand the attorney’s general client happiness, dependability, and communication ability. Ask friends, relatives, or colleagues as well if they may suggest someone they know. Many times, personal recommendations result in more trustworthy decisions.

car accident attorney

  1. Review availability and communication.

Your legal path calls for constant clear communication. You want a lawyer that is approachable, quick to respond, and ready to address your questions. Pay close attention to how well the attorney listens to you and presents your alternatives at the first meeting. A smart lawyer should be open about the strengths and shortcomings of your case and offer reasonable expectations instead of false promises. Two very important markers of a lawyer’s commitment are regular updates and quick answers to your questions.

  1. Recognize Fee Policies

Since legal rates vary greatly across lawyers, it’s crucial to know exactly how your attorney bills for their work. Many auto accident lawyers operate on a contingency fee basis, so they only get compensated should your case be won. Clearly state the proportion they will consume as well as any extra expenses that might come forth. A qualified attorney will create a written agreement detailing all financial arrangements, therefore guaranteeing no surprises down road.

Ensuring Accuracy and Integrity in Miami Court Reporting

Court reporters in Miami play a crucial role in preserving the accuracy and integrity of legal proceedings. Their transcripts serve as the official record of what transpires in courtrooms, depositions, and other legal settings. To uphold these standards, court reporters must adhere to best practices. Section 1: Preparation

1.1 Familiarize Yourself with Case Details

Before each proceeding, thoroughly review case documents, relevant terminology, and any exhibits to ensure accurate transcription.

1.2 Maintain Equipment

Ensure your stenographic or digital recording equipment is in excellent working condition. Regular maintenance and calibration are essential.

Section 2: During Proceedings

2.1 Real-Time Reporting

Consider providing real-time transcription services to attorneys and judges. This immediate access to transcripts aids in clarifications and corrections.

2.2 Clear Enunciation

Request participants to speak clearly and at a reasonable pace. Ask for repetitions if needed to ensure accuracy.

2.3 Record Non-Verbal Communication

Include gestures, facial expressions, and other non-verbal cues in your transcripts when relevant. These nuances can be essential in legal proceedings.

Section 3: Accuracy and Quality Control

3.1 Use of Dictionaries and Resources

Keep a comprehensive dictionary or reference guide on hand to confirm spellings and definitions, especially for specialized terminology.

3.2 Proofreading

Review and proofread your transcripts carefully for errors, omissions, and inconsistencies. Maintain a high standard of accuracy.

3.3 Collaboration

Collaborate with scopists and proofreaders when necessary to enhance the quality of your transcripts.

Section 4: Ethical Considerations

4.1 Impartiality

Maintain impartiality and neutrality in your reporting. Avoid making judgments or editorial comments in transcripts.

 4.2 Privacy and Confidentiality

Adhere to strict confidentiality standards. Do not disclose any confidential or privileged information outside of the legal context.

Section 5: Record-Keeping

5.1 Secure Data

Protect transcripts and records from unauthorized access or tampering. Utilize secure storage and backup systems.

5.2 Retention Policies

Follow Miami’s legal requirements for retaining and archiving transcripts. Be aware of any document destruction regulations.

Section 6: Continuing Education

6.1 Stay Informed

Keep up-to-date with changes in legal procedures, technology, and industry standards through continuing education and professional organizations like the National Court Reporters Association (NCRA).

How Do Truck Accidents Differ From Automobile Crashes?

It’s not always the same when a car crash occurs. While every collision is different, and the harm done, and parties affected may change, truck accidents are often significantly more devastating than regular automobile accidents. When compared to other vehicles, trucks are enormous:

When compared to passenger automobiles and other vehicles, commercial trucks are monstrous. These semitrailers may weigh thousands of pounds while loaded to capacity. Since this raises the possibility of accidents,

Trucks need more stopping distance:

Trucks have less flexibility when faced with a hazardous road situation than passenger vehicles.

If a collision occurs, the resulting destruction might be catastrophic.

Rollovers, t-bone crashes, and other severe accidents are more common with trucks and may occur at any speed. The driver of a car or other tiny vehicle involved in a collision with a truck might be severely injured or perhaps killed.

Various Requirements for Risk Control:

As workers, truck drivers operate their vehicles for their bosses, the trucking firms, who are subject to many safety rules imposed by the federal government. They examine drivers’ backgrounds, keep tabs on them, and test them for drugs.

Companies employing truck drivers should strictly limit their daily hours spent on the road. Some drivers may overwork themselves or lie about taking breaks since they are under intense pressure to fulfill strict deadlines.

The truck driver and trucking firm may be liable for an accident due to carelessness about scheduling or safety regulations.

Several Possible Reasons:

One of the drivers is almost always to blame in an automobile crash. If one driver’s carelessness caused an accident, the other motorist may seek financial restitution from the negligent driver’s insurance carrier. Truck accidents, though, are seldom that simple.

Accidents involving trucks can have more than one contributing factor. It’s possible that the truck driver is still mostly to blame, but other circumstances also had a role. The following instances might have caused some or all of the collisions:

  • The carelessness of the transportation company
  • Breakdown of machinery
  • Subpar upkeep
  • Improperly loaded cargo

To determine fault in a truck accident case, thoroughly investigate the circumstances leading up to the crash.

A general overview of Netherlands contract law

Contracts are the foundation of commercial transactions, and each nation has its own set of laws and guidelines controlling them. The Netherlands Civil Code is the governing body for contract law in the Netherlands. We shall give a general summary of Netherlands contract law in this post. A contract is created in the Netherlands whenever two or more parties come to an agreement. This agreement may be expressed orally or in writing, or it may be inferred through actions. To be deemed legally binding, a contract must have a clear offer and acceptance, consideration, and an intent to establish legal relations. Deeds and simple contracts are the two categories of contracts used in the Law firm in the Netherlands contract law.

Simple contracts can be verbal or written and are not always necessary to be in writing. A deed, on the other hand, is a document that needs to be signed in front of a notary public. Several forms of transactions, including those involving real estate, call for deeds.

Contractual Performance

The parties to a contract are required to carry out their obligations once the contract has been made. A party may be in breach of the contract if they don’t fulfil their obligations. The harmed party may then ask for compensation or for the contract to be broken. There are various ways to end a contract. Initially, the parties may decide to end the agreement with their permission.

Second, a contract may end by operation of law, such as when it is no longer practicable to carry it out. Finally, if the other party breaches the agreement, one party may end the contract. In the event that a party violates a contract, the harmed party may seek restitution or specific performance. A monetary award known as damages is used to make up for the victim’s losses. An order from a court directing the party in breach to carry out their responsibilities under the contract is known as specific performance. The Netherlands Civil Code sets forth the rules for contract law in the Netherlands. Simple contracts and deeds both have particular requirements in order to be regarded as legally binding.The parties are required to fulfil their obligations after a contract is made, and if one party violates the agreement, the damaged party may demand compensation or specific performance. To make sure that your contracts are enforceable and legally binding if you are doing business in the Netherlands, it is crucial to have a basic understanding of contract law.
